[SmokeTest] Add SIGINT and SIGSEGV handling
[platform/core/appfw/wgt-backend.git] / src / unit_tests / smoke_utils.h
index d0a4b47..448b71f 100644 (file)
@@ -16,6 +16,8 @@
 #include <gum/gum-user-service.h>
 #include <gum/common/gum-user-types.h>
 
+#include <gtest/gtest.h>
+
 #include <memory>
 #include <vector>
 #include <string>
@@ -84,6 +86,9 @@ extern const char kPreloadApps[];
 extern const char kPreloadManifestDir[];
 extern const char kPreloadIcons[];
 
+extern testing::Environment *env;
+void signalHandler(int signum);
+
 enum class RequestResult {
   NORMAL,
   FAIL